Transaction 066642e90d8668514bf01f4e66e5a8fe15fc3e0d49e45e6ebb910a35aecbf65a
1 Input
1 Output
-
066642e90d8668514bf01f4e66e5a8fe15fc3e0d49e45e6ebb910a35aecbf65a:0
- value
- 379651144
- script pubkey
- OP_0 OP_PUSHBYTES_20 a6f979c62b949efa260c656199a5df3b6e5cbe30
- address
- bc1q5muhn33tjj005fsvv4senfwl8dh9e03slradqw